Greenoak International School (GIS) recently made a remarkable impression at the ACCA Secondary School Finance Competition (SSFC). A prestigious quiz designed to test financial literacy among secondary school students. On Monday, 7th October, 2024, Greenoak International School celebrated world’s Teachers’ Day in interesting fashion. Teachers’ Day is a global celebration set aside to honour the dedication and hard work of educators and also recognise their vital role in shaping the future of many young minds.
